

Martha L. Caton, 91, of Yakima, died May 19, 2015 at Cottage in the Meadow. She was born in Napoleon, ND, on June 11, 1923, to John and Matilda Lachenmeier. After graduating high school she worked in the shipyards in Portland, OR during WWII. During this time she met a USN sailor, Allen L. Wisner. After the war ended they married and moved to Yakima, WA and had two children, Dennis and Dianne.
In 1967 she married Willard Caton. Willard had two daughters, Paula and Pam, who frequently visited and shared vacations with them.
Upon retirement from her bookkeping position at Del Monte in 1983, Martha and Willard enjoyed traveling the United States and ocean cruises. They had a “Snow Bird” home in Arizona and planned many trips around the Mariners spring training games; they were great fans!
Martha’s special interests included quilting and her loved ones were blessed with her beautiful handwork. Preparing dinners for her whole family was an event to which she looked forward. Sitting on her patio and enjoying her flowers while entertaining her great-grandchildren was her greatest joy.
Martha is survived by Willard Caton, her husband of 48 years, her son, Dennis (Verna) Wisner, and daughter, Dianne Wisner (Nick), of Seattle. Also surviving are five grandsons, Brandon Wisner, Ryan (Sara) Wisner and Mathieu Weiler of Yakima; John Weiler and Jordan (Rachele) Weiler of Seattle, and Pam Caton (David) Rasmussen of Benton City, WA. Also missing her are the lights of her life, her ten great-grandchildren, whom she dearly loved.
Martha was preceded in death by Paula Caton.
Mom, Grandma, Grandma-Great touched our hearts and souls in ways we will never forget.
A celebration of Martha’s life will be at 10 a.m. May 29 at the First Baptist Church in Yakima. Interment will follow at West Hills Memorial Park.
